 WARNING!

Risk of fire and explosion

• Fats and oil when heated can release

flammable vapours. Keep flames or

heated objects away from fats and oils

when you cook with them.

• The vapours that very hot oil releases

can cause spontaneous combustion.

• Used oil, that can contain food

remnants, can cause fire at a lower

temperature than oil used for the first

time.

• Do not put flammable products or items

that are wet with flammable products in,

near or on the appliance.

• Do not let sparks or open flames to

come in contact with the appliance when

you open the door.

• Open the appliance door carefully. The

use of ingredients with alcohol can

cause a mixture of alcohol and air.

 WARNING!

Risk of damage to the appliance.

• To prevent damage or discoloration to

the enamel:

– do not put ovenware or other objects

in the appliance directly on the

bottom.

– do not put water directly into the hot

appliance.

– do not keep moist dishes and food in

the appliance after you finish the

cooking.

– be careful when you remove or

install the accessories.

• Discoloration of the enamel has no effect

on the performance of the appliance. It is

not a defect in the sense of the warranty

law.

• Use a deep pan for moist cakes. Fruit

juices cause stains that can be

permanent.

• Do not keep hot cookware on the control

panel.

• Do not let cookware boil dry.

• Be careful not to let objects or cookware

fall on the appliance. The surface can be

damaged.

• Do not activate the cooking zones with

empty cookware or without cookware.

• Do not put aluminium foil on the

appliance or directly on the bottom of the

appliance.

• Cookware made of cast iron, aluminium

or with a damaged bottom can cause

scratches. Always lift these objects up

when you have to move them on the

cooking surface.

• Provide good ventilation in the room

where the appliance is installed.
